    Step 1: Remove the bottom screw and open the front panel.

    Step 2: Take out the trays and put in the hard drive. Fixed with two screws on both sides of the tray separately.

    Step 3: Insert the tray, close the front panel, and tighten the bottom screw.Please note the orientation of the two trays.

    How to set RAID mode?
    • Situation A:If the hdd enclosure is in Normal mode, please only take Step 4.
    • Situation B:If the hdd enclosure is in RAID mode, please take Step 1-4.

    Step 1.Right click the Computer Management. Select \"Manage\", find \"Disk Management\'\".

    Step 2.Toggle the RAID control switch on the back to the \"Normal\" position as the picture showed.

    Step 3.While Pressing and holding the Set button, press the Power button to turn it on. Press and hold the \"Set\" button until you can see the New Disk in the \"disk management\". And then turn off the enclosure.

    Step 4.Toggle the RAID control switch to the RAID mode you want, and then hold the \"SET\" button and turn on the power at the same time. Press and hold the \"Set\" button until you can see the New Disk in the \"disk management\". The RAID mode will be set Heat Dissipation
